SKINNY GARLIC MASHED POTATOES

Time 30m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

5 small potatoes
2 teaspoons parsley
1 garlic clove
1/2 cup fat free chicken broth
4 pieces Laughing Cow light garlic and herb cheese

Steps:

  • Peel and chop potatoes (or leave the peels on).
  • Boil potatoes until tender. Drain.
  • Mash the potatoes with a masher, adding broth a little at a time to desired consistency.
  • Add garlic and parsley.
  • Chunk up the cheese slightly and mix in gently. Do not mix completely.
  • Salt and pepper to taste.

SKINNY MASHED POTATOES

Time 45m

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 lb unpeeled red or Yukon gold potatoes (about 8 medium), cut into 1-inch pieces
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 to 2/3 cup buttermilk
Freshly ground black pepper
2 tablespoons chopped fresh chives, if desired

Steps:

  • In 3-quart saucepan, place potatoes; add just enough water to cover. Heat to boiling; reduce heat. Cover and simmer 15 to 20 minutes or until potatoes are tender; drain.
  • In same saucepan, mash potatoes, oil and salt with potato masher just until lumpy. Gradually add buttermilk, mashing until blended but still lumpy. (Amount of buttermilk needed to make potatoes creamy depends on variety of potatoes used.) Season to taste with pepper. Stir in chives.

SKINNY MASHED POTATOES

I have a meat and potatoes guy who could live on potatoes and gravy. This is how I make it healthier and lower in fat!

Time 20m

Yield 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 3

6 cups potatoes, peeled and cut
1 (14 1/2 ounce) can chicken broth (regular or reduced fat)
salt and pepper, to taste (the broth has enough salt for most people but taste them first and season if you wish)

Steps:

  • Boil potatoes until tender and drain well.
  • Combine potatoes and broth in a bowl and mash to desired consistency.
  • Season with salt and pepper if desired.
  • Tip: For a 'buttery' look without the butter, add a few granules of chicken bouillon- Thanks SusieQusie! You could also add some butter flavored granules like Butter Buds or Molly McButter).
